While there is no evacuation warning or order for the UCLA campus, students on campus will be issued with a BruinAlert if guidance changes, UCLA Chancellor Julio Frenk said in a video message posted on the UCLA Instagram.
“We continue to monitor the situation very closely, and we have plans in place for whatever situation might arise,” he said in the video. “If you are on campus, please continue to stay alert.”
Frenk also said in the video – posted around 11:45 a.m. Sunday – that he is grateful for the support students are sharing with each other amid ongoing challenges.
“We are one UCLA,” he said. “Stay safe.”
